How Will Abrdn and FNZ’s Platform Change Asian Wealth Management?

Abrdn and FNZ have collaborated to introduce a trailblazing digital wealth platform in Asia, a novel approach that brings forth a significant shift in the realm of wealth management. Leveraging technological sophistication, the platform is poised to transform the financial advisory landscape. Its initial launch in the ever-evolving Singapore market represents the potential ripple effects it could create through the financial service industries in Asia. With the intent to streamline the operational functions of financial advisers, the platform ensures they can deliver investment advisory services more efficiently and at reduced costs – a notable advancement that promises a ripple effect across the financial advisory domain.

Coupled with the anticipated tangible enhancements in investment outcomes for clients, the platform delivers a dual-edged advantage. The collaborative history between Abrdn and FNZ in the UK, producing a platform administering billions, reflects not only the successful partnership bond but also the possible fruition that awaits the Asian market with this innovative introduction.

Impact on Financial Advisers and Clients

Financial advisers in Asia are positioned for a transformative experience through this platform. Not just a tool, but a comprehensive solution, it encapsulates various investor needs with discretionary portfolio management and self-directed solutions accessibly provided through an adviser/client portal or via a standardized wealth API. This degree of flexibility and functionality is a game-changer for financial advisers who aim to cater to diverse client requirements with precision and agility.

The platform carries implications that extend beyond the immediate adviser-client dynamic, heralding a paradigm shift in how wealth management is perceived and delivered in Asia. It empowers advisers with an array of investment options and tools, curated to agilely adapt to scalable demands. Moreover, as the wealth landscape burgeons, with the HSBC Global Research 2022 projection pointing towards Asia ex-Japan surpassing the United States in financial wealth by 2025, the platform situates advisers at the vanguard of a burgeoning wealth management epoch.
